The Emmanuel Ivorgba Center is seeking a talented and experienced Development Director to lead our fundraising and donor engagement efforts. The Development Director will be responsible for creating and implementing strategic plans to raise funds, cultivate donor relationships, and ensure the financial sustainability of the organization.Key Responsibilities:
1.      Develop and implement fundraising strategies to meet annual revenue goals.
2.      Identify and cultivate relationships with individual donors, corporate partners, and foundations.
3.      Write compelling grant proposals and reports to secure funding from foundations and government agencies.
4.      Plan and execute fundraising events and campaigns to engage donors and raise awareness about the organization.
5.      Manage donor databases and ensure accurate and timely donor communications.
6.      Collaborate with the Board of Directors and Executive Director to create a culture of philanthropy within the organization.
7.      Monitor and report on fundraising metrics and outcomes to track progress towards goals.
8.      Stay informed about current trends and best practices in nonprofit fundraising and donor engagement.
Qualifications:- Bachelor's degree in a related field (e.g., nonprofit management, fundraising, communications).- Minimum of 5 years of experience in nonprofit fundraising or development.- Proven track record of successfully securing funding from a variety of sources.- Excellent written and verbal communication skills.- Strong interpersonal skills and ability to build and maintain relationships with donors and partners.- Experience with donor databases and fundraising software.- Knowledge of ethical fundraising practices and regulations.The Development Director plays a crucial role in advancing the mission of The Emmanuel Ivorgba Center by securing the resources needed to support our programs and services. About the Company
The Emmanuel Ivorgba Center is an international nonprofit organization dedicated to breaking the cycle of poverty and hunger through education, health, and youth capacity development. Our mission is to empower individuals and communities around the world to reach their full potential. We believe that education is the key to unlocking opportunities and creating a brighter future for generations to come. The Emmanuel Ivorgba Center has Special Consultative Status with the United Nations Economic and Social Council (ECOSOC).
